WebApr 4, 2024 · States can also take other resources into account, like the money you have in your bank, to decide if you qualify for SNAP. To apply for SNAP, contact your state or local SNAP office. Depending on your state, you may be able to apply online, in person, by mail, or by fax. You may need to be interviewed before being approved for SNAP benefits.

WebAug 24, 2024 · Here are the 10 states with the least state debt per capita Tennessee Nebraska Nevada Georgia Florida Wyoming North Carolina Arkansas Texas Alabama Southern states with relatively few social programs (including weak unemployment benefits) dominate the top 10. All 10 of the above states have under $2k in debt per capita.
